First step on my Bridesmaid duty list was to join A for an appointment at the florists. I recommended we go to Snowberry Botanicals, a local (and recently opened) flower shop in Erin, Ontario. From what I had seen, their arrangements were unique, current and always beautiful. It seemed like the perfect fit for what is going to be the perfect day!

We met with Krystal, co-owner of the shop who had a checklist with everything (I mean everything!) to do with flowers for the wedding. We’re talking bouquets, table arrangements, florals for special guests, etc. Having been recently married herself, she not only understood the amount of work that goes into planning a wedding, but she had great suggestions, too.

theeverylastdetail.com

theeverylastdetail.com

To go with their coral and mint colour scheme, A&G are looking for arrangements with pretty pink/peach/colour coloured flowers with lots of greenery (and succulents!) to boot! I cannot wait to see how the arrangements turn out!
